A Brief Overview

The Data Engineer is focused on supporting the design development and maintenance of data systems and pipelines under the guidance of senior engineers. This position involves assisting in the collection processing and storage of data from various sources to ensure its availability for analysis and reporting. The role also includes supporting data validation and maintaining data quality within the data lake and data warehouse.

What you will do

  • Design and develop data systems such as data warehouse and data lake.
  • Assist in developing and maintaining ETL processes.
  • Support building data pipelines to collect and move data from source systems to storage platforms.
  • Help with data cleaning and preprocessing to ensure high data quality.
  • Monitor and troubleshoot data pipeline performance and address issues as they arise.
  • Maintain system logs and ensure the smooth operation of data processes.
  • Assist with maintaining and upgrading existing data infrastructure including databases and data warehouses.
  • Work closely with data scientists analysts and business stakeholders to understand data requirements and provide solutions.
  • Document data workflows pipelines and technical processes.
  • Maintain clear and organized records for data sources and transformations.

Required Education License/Certification or Work Experience:

  • Bachelors in computer science analytics mathematics business or related fields or an equivalent combination of education and work experience.
  • At least 2-3 years of relevant experience.
  • Knowledge of programming languages such as SQL and Python
  • Familiarity with relational databases like SQL Server.
  • Strong Understanding of SQL for querying and manipulating relational databases.
  • Exposure to data processing tools and frameworks - both on-premises and cloud based. (PySpark ETL tools SSIS Azure Data Factory etc.)
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ams such as data scientists analysts and other engineers.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to follow standard operating procedures.
  • Familiarity with cloud-based platforms like Databricks (AWSAzureGCP).
  • Willingness to learn and develop skills in data engineering technologies.
